Overview
Pinus pinea 'Silver Crest' is a compact selection of the Mediterranean Stone Pine, grown for its dense, symmetrical shape and attractive silver-blue juvenile needles. Its naturally tidy, conical habit makes it an excellent choice for adding year-round structure to patios, courtyards and contemporary planting schemes. Supplied in a P17 (2 litre) pot, this young evergreen conifer is ideal for growing in a container or planting in a sunny, sheltered border. It thrives in free-draining soil and is particularly well suited to gardens where its distinctive foliage and architectural form can be appreciated throughout the seasons.

Plant Details
| Botanical Name | Pinus pinea 'Silver Crest' |
|---|---|
| Common Name | Silver Crest Stone Pine |
| Plant Type | Evergreen conifer |
| Pot Size | P17 (2 litre) |
| Light | Full sun |
| Growth Habit | Dense, upright, pyramidal |
| Foliage | Soft silver-blue evergreen needles |
| Soil | Well-drained soil |
| Watering | Water regularly during establishment, then only during prolonged dry periods |
| Mature Height | Approximately 1.5m to 3m (around 1.8m after 10 years) |
| Mature Spread | Approximately 1m to 2m |
Growing Guide
| Position | Plant in a sunny, sheltered position where it receives plenty of direct light. It performs best in open locations with good air circulation and protection from prolonged winter waterlogging. |
|---|---|
| Soil | Grow in well-drained soil. If planting in a container, use a free-draining compost and ensure the pot has good drainage holes. |
| Watering | Keep the compost or soil evenly moist while the plant establishes. Once established, it is relatively tolerant of short dry periods but benefits from occasional watering during extended spells of dry weather, especially in containers. |
| Seasonal Care | This conifer requires very little maintenance. Remove only dead or damaged branches if necessary. Container-grown plants may benefit from repotting into a larger container as they mature. |

Good to Know
- Although mature Pinus pinea develops the broad, umbrella-shaped canopy for which the species is famous, 'Silver Crest' is supplied as a young, compact plant and retains its neat pyramidal form for many years before gradually broadening with age.
